CIDE DICTIONARY

cingulumn. [L., a girdle.].
     A distinct girdle or band of color; a raised spiral line as seen on certain univalve shells.  [1913 Webster]

OXFORD DICTIONARY

cingulum, n. (pl. cingula) Anat. a girdle, belt, or analogous structure, esp. a ridge surrounding the base of the crown of a tooth.

Etymology
L, = belt
